“87 In Lagos, 24 In Kano” – Nigeria Records 196 New Cases Of Coronavirus As Total Rises To 1728

The Nigeria Centre for Disease Control (NCDC) has confirmed 196 new cases of the novel coronavirus, bringing the country’s total infections to 1,728.

On its Twitter page on Wednesday night, NCDC said 87 of the new infection were recorded in Lagos, 24 are in Kano, while 18 are in Gombe.

Seventeen were recorded in Kaduna, 16 in the FCT, 10 in Katsina, eight in Sokoto, seven in Edo, six in Borno and one each in Yobe, Ebonyi and Adamawa states.

The coronavirus has now spread to 34 of the 36 states of the country including the FCT. 307 persons have been discharged while 51 deaths have, so far, been recorded.

“196 new cases of #COVID19 reported; 87-Lagos 24-Kano 18-Gombe 17-Kaduna 16-FCT 10-Katsina 8-Sokoto 7-Edo 6-Borno 1-Yobe 1-Ebonyi 1-Adamawa.

“As at 11:55pm 29th April- 1728 confirmed cases of #COVID19 reported in Nigeria. Discharged: 307 Deaths: 51,” NCDC wrote.
